You are over-thinking the problem, and with that solution, you are likely to make a mistake, since you cannot directly assume you can square both sides with the absolute value signs.


Just note that you have a sum of two absolute value expressions, and the absolute value of any quantity is nonnegative. |2x+1| > 0 unless x = -1/2, and |x-4| > 0 unless x = 4. Since x cannot be -1/2 and 4 at the same time, at least one of the absolute value expressions must be greater than 0, so the inequality holds for all real numbers x.
